2024年3月24日发(作者:)
python3 scrapy使用示例
Python3 Scrapy使用示例
Scrapy是一个快速、高级的Python爬虫框架,用于从网站上提取结构化
的数据。它提供了一个简单而强大的方式来定义爬取规则并自动处理请求
和响应。本文将一步一步介绍Scrapy的使用示例,包括如何安装Scrapy、
创建一个爬虫项目、定义爬取规则以及存储爬取的数据。
1. 安装Scrapy
首先,你需要确保已经安装了Python3和pip包管理器。然后,在命令
行中运行以下命令来安装Scrapy:
pip install scrapy
安装完成后,你可以运行`scrapy version`来检查Scrapy是否成功安装。
2. 创建一个Scrapy项目
在安装Scrapy后,我们可以使用`scrapy startproject`命令来创建一个新
的Scrapy项目。在命令行中,运行以下命令来创建一个名为
"example_project"的项目:
scrapy startproject example_project
这将在当前目录下创建一个名为"example_project"的文件夹,其中包含
了Scrapy项目的基本目录结构。
3. 创建一个爬虫
接下来,我们需要在项目中创建一个爬虫。在命令行中,进入项目文件夹
并运行以下命令:
cd example_project
scrapy genspider example_spider example
这将在项目的`spiders`目录下创建一个名为"example_"的文件,
其中包含了一个基本的爬虫模板。
4. 定义爬取规则
打开"example_"文件,你可以看到一个名为"ExampleSpider"
发布评论